LAP RECORD LIKELY
There seems every prospect that the Ruapuna Park lap record for motor-cycles will be broken during the New Zealand Grand Prix meeting on Sunday. “I will be going a$ fast as humanly possible without falling off,” S. Clarke said yesterday when asked if he would try for the record. The present record-hol-der is the former Isle of Man representative, B. Scobie (Hamilton). The record stands at 51.9 sec, fractionally less than 70 m.p.h.
